Binchotan Bar & Grill is a restaurant offering Asian-influenced cuisine, known for its unique menu items. Standout dishes include the tuna crispy rice, tempura crusted cauliflower, mahi-mahi robata, and macadamian nut crusted shrimp. The pork belly fried rice is also highly recommended. Vegan options include udon, fried rice, veg sushi, a tofu side, and a delicious vegan asparagus side with aioli, as well as vegan panna cotta for dessert. The service has received mixed reviews, with some guests noting that the staff can seem over it and untrained, leading to a less than exceptional experience. The tables are often dirty, with food stains, bird droppings, and ants, and guests have had to ask to be re-seated. Servers may not always explain dishes clearly, which can cause confusion about what is being served, such as the green bread with honey butter or yuzu butter on edamame. Despite this, some dishes like the chicken curry and grilled Kanpachi are praised for their flavor and presentation, and the overall food remains unique and tasty. The atmosphere can feel quiet and a bit strange, especially in the evening when the restaurant is often empty both inside and outside. The outdoor lanai offers a pleasant setting, though the ocean view is obstructed. Portions are large enough for sharing, and the restaurant can accommodate late arrivals without rushing guests. Overall, Binchotan Bar & Grill is a decent place for a dinner in a pinch, but there are other options on the island that may provide a better experience.
